About the Role
A Calibration Technician maintains, tests, and calibrates a variety of tools, equipment, and instruments. They ensure all assets are properly logged into the proprietary system and calibrated according to industry standards, company policies, and quality controls.
Key skill areas include:
- Electrical Equipment
- Dimensional Equipment
- Industrial/Mechanical Equipment
- Temperature Equipment
- Torque Tools
- Chain Hoists
